The device is based on an intelligent noise cancellation system that analyzes the audio signal in real time and separates the voice from irregular and unpredictable background sounds: wind, street noise, traffic, distant conversations. The result is clearer and more defined vocals, even in noisy environments or during outdoor shoots, without the need for aggressive post-production.
The design is one of its most apparent strengths: the TX features a compact body with a clip and built-in magnet, allowing it to be discreetly attached to a collar, shirt or any fabric without needing bulky clamps. The transparent black finish of the transmitter gives it a sleek, high-tech appearance, noticeable but not intrusive in videos, for a more professional look compared to classic clip-on microphones.
The direct Bluetooth connection with the smartphone is simplified and ultra-efficient: for normal use, it can be connected without any additional receiver, which reduces weight, bulk, and setup complexity. DJI recommends checking the compatibility list before purchase, but for most modern smartphones with Bluetooth 5.0+, the process is simple and fast.
Battery life is another key selling point: the microphone offers 6 hours of continuous operation with a single charge, sufficient for multiple recording sessions, several interviews, or extended live streaming even in remote locations with limited charging options. Even more importantly, the TX supports 14 hours of internal recording, a safety feature that allows the audio to be saved directly on the device even if there are Bluetooth connection issues or if the smartphone runs out of battery.
Compatibility with the DJI ecosystem further enhances its usability: with DJI OsmoAudio, a single transmitter can connect directly to Osmo Nano, Osmo 360, Osmo Mobile 7P, Osmo Action 5 Pro, Osmo Action 4, and Osmo Pocket 3 without using the receiver, and in all cases, there will be superior audio quality compared to the camera's internal microphone. This makes it ideal for those who already own one or more DJI cameras and want to dramatically improve audio quality without adding cables or adapters.
The package includes a single TX transmitter in Shadow Black with clip and magnet, charging cable, and documentation.
